TICKET-4412: Hot-reload of service config. Watcher now debounces file events at 500ms and validates schema before swap. Rollback on validation failure is automatic; old config stays live. New folks: never edit configs in prod directly — push through the Lanternfold pipeline so reload hooks fire. Tests cover partial writes and malformed YAML. Blocked on sign-off before merge to main. Do not deploy without approval. Sign-off authority for this change belongs to the engineer named below.

signatory, yahog-badug: Quenix Ulaael

# Inventory Write-Down — Q2 (Managers Only)

Halvern Goods will record a write-down on obsolete Stormkit units held at the Redmoor warehouse. Estimated impact: 3.1% of gross inventory value. Cause: failed retail launch and superseded components. Disposal via bulk salvage channel; recovery expected to be minimal. Audit committee briefed. No restatement required. The rationale tied to next year's product direction appears below.

internal memo for hawip-kajeg: The pricing group signed off on a budget of $54.8 million for Project Istwyn. The renewal with Kasathix Partners closes at $61.6 million a year, 5 percent below the last contract.

The FdHound endpoint scans worker processes on the Greywharf cluster for leaked file descriptors and reports counts per process group. Contractors should call the scan endpoint no more than once per minute, as each sweep briefly pauses the target workers. Results include descriptor type, age, and the owning module. All requests must authenticate against the internal Ledgepoint service using the key provided below.

gateway credential: zpat7_wu4aBVX